Comprehensive Guide to Downloading and Installing FGTVM64 KVM Build 2731 (FortiOS 7.4.7)

The file string fgtvm64kvmv747mbuild2731fortinetoutkvmqcow2 refers specifically to the FortiGate VM64 for KVM virtual appliance running FortiOS version 7.4.7, specifically Build 2731. This specific build is a stable release within the 7.4.x branch, designed for deployment on Kernel-based Virtual Machine (KVM) hypervisors such as those used in GNS3, EVE-NG, or enterprise Linux environments. Understanding the Build Components

FGTVM64: Identifies the image as the 64-bit Virtual Machine version of the FortiGate firewall.

KVM: Specifies compatibility with Kernel-based Virtual Machine hypervisors. v747: Indicates the firmware version is 7.4.7.

Build 2731: The specific compilation identifier for this release.

qcow2: The standard disk image format for QEMU/KVM virtual machines. Where to Download

This guide covers everything you need to know about downloading, deploying, and optimizing this specific FortiGate KVM build. Understanding the Build: FortiOS 7.4.7 Build 2731

The filename fgtvm64kvmv747mbuild2731fortinetoutkvmqcow2 breaks down into several key components:

FGTVM64: Indicates this is a 64-bit FortiGate Virtual Machine.

KVM: Specifies the hypervisor compatibility (Kernel-based Virtual Machine). v7.4.7: The FortiOS firmware version.

Build 2731: The specific minor revision/compilation of the firmware. QCOW2: The standard disk image format used by QEMU/KVM. Key Features of FortiOS 7.4.7

To ensure the integrity of your security appliance, always download FortiGate images from official sources. 1. Fortinet Support Portal

The safest and most reliable source is the Fortinet Support Site. Log in with your FortiCloud account. Navigate to Support > Firmware Download. Select FortiGate as the product. Navigate through the version folders: v7.00 > 7.4 > 7.4.7.

Look for the file ending in kvm.zip or the specific out.kvm.qcow2 file. 2. Fortinet Customer Service & Support (CSS)

For registered partners and customers, the CSS portal provides direct links to images associated with your licenses. Deployment Steps for KVM

Once you have downloaded the .qcow2 file, follow these steps to get your virtual firewall running: Step 1: Upload the Image

Upload the fgtvm64kvmv747mbuild2731.qcow2 file to your KVM host’s storage pool (usually /var/lib/libvirt/images). Step 2: Define the VM filter web content

Use virt-install or Virtual Machine Manager (virt-manager) to define the guest. Recommended minimum specs for a lab: CPU: 1 or 2 vCPUs RAM: 2GB (Minimum) NICs: At least two (one for WAN, one for LAN) Step 3: Initial Configuration Boot the VM and access the console. Log in (default username: admin, no password). Set a new password when prompted. Configure the management IP:

config system interface edit port1 set mode static set ip 192.168.1.99 255.255.255.0 set allowaccess ping https ssh next end Use code with caution. 💡 Pro Tips for FortiGate VM Users

Check Checksums: Always verify the SHA256 hash provided on the Fortinet Support portal against your downloaded file to ensure it hasn't been tampered with.

Evaluation Mode: If you don't have a license yet, FortiOS 7.4.x offers a permanent evaluation mode with limited features (low encryption, 1 CPU/2GB RAM limit) for lab testing.

Snapshots: Before making major configuration changes, use the KVM snapshot feature to create a restore point. Troubleshooting Common Issues

License Validation: Ensure your VM has DNS access and can reach ://fortinet.com on port 443 to validate its trial or permanent license.

Interface Mapping: In KVM, ensure your virtual bridge mappings correspond correctly to the physical networks intended for WAN and LAN traffic.

Performance: For production environments, enable SR-IOV or VirtIO drivers to maximize throughput and reduce CPU overhead.
